Saint Mary's School presents a highly acclaimed concert series in one of its most beautiful and historic buildings on campus. Smedes Parlor has a fine Steinway grand piano, excellent acoustics and a unique ambience, complete with elegant crystal chandeliers. All of this attracts some of the state's top musicians who return often to give concerts. Students enjoy music of the highest caliber in an unforgettable setting. Saint Mary's School students also perform recitals in this special hall.
